Americans Cautioned Against Visiting Bulgarian Strip Clubs
Thursday, Oct 2, 2008
Text size:
SOFIA, Bulgaria — The U.S. State Department is advising Americans in Bulgaria to stay away from the capital’s strip clubs, where two bombings and a shooting hurt several people recently.
The violence was blamed on turf wars between rival criminal gangs, according to an Associated Press report.
The U.S. Embassy in Sofia issued a security alert Tuesday saying the city's gentlemen’s clubs should be avoided. Generally, security in the country has been better for tourists and business travelers since the country joined the European Union.
Earlier this year, the embassy issued a crime report that mentioned several incidents of club patrons being roughed up after refusing to pay outrageous fees for drinks and private dances in Sofia’s strip clubs.
